Moving temperature-sensitive pharmaceutical goods Requires qualified cold-chain containers, suitable refrigerants, and unbroken temperature monitoring. Specify an express service where possible, pre-cool gel packs, and Add a data logger in the carton to verify that medical drugs stayed within their labeled temperature range.
Fragile glass vials of pharma products need to be packed in Molded trays with surrounding foam. Set trays inside a double-walled box and stabilize using void-fill so nothing moves. For moisture-sensitive medical drugs, pair this with moisture-barrier inner bags and desiccants.
International shipments of pharma products typically necessitate a detailed commercial invoice, packing list, and any Licenses required by the importing country. Several markets also ask for Certificates of Analysis, proof of GDP-compliant handling, and clear temperature instructions for cold-chain medicines. Double-check requirements with your customs broker before shipping.
For moisture-sensitive pharma products, specify Foil-laminate pouches plus desiccant sachets inside the packaging. Close cartons tightly, avoid damaged boxes, and select transport options that reduce exposure to rain and high humidity, such as covered docks and climate-controlled linehaul for medical drugs.
High-value medicines usually require Specialized cargo insurance that covers temperature excursions, breakage, and theft. Coordinate with an insurer familiar with pharmaceutical goods, specify the full replacement value, and retain temperature and handling records so claims can be processed efficiently if something goes wrong.
Pharmaceuticals require specific handling to maintain temperature control and prevent contamination. It is essential to use temperature-controlled containers and ensure compliance with Good Distribution Practices (GDP) during transit. Additionally, proper ventilation and protection from moisture are crucial for maintaining product integrity.
Required documentation includes a commercial invoice, packing list, bill of lading, and specific certificates such as a Certificate of Origin and an Import Permit from the Mexican authorities. Compliance with both Vietnam's export regulations and Mexico's import regulations for pharmaceuticals is necessary to avoid delays.
